From “Nice to Have” to Strategic Infrastructure 

Passenger expectations are no longer shaped solely by other airlines. They’re shaped by everyday digital life on the ground. Streaming, messaging, and always-on connectivity are now assumed, even at 35,000 feet. 

At the same time, many airlines are moving away from paid Wi-Fi models toward free or loyalty-based access. While this shift improves satisfaction and engagement, it also drives significantly higher usage volumes, placing new demands on aircraft connectivity systems that were never designed for today’s scale. 

Behind the scenes, connectivity is also becoming more valuable operationally. Modern aircraft can transmit data in flight, improving visibility for maintenance, planning, and decision-making. What was once “internet in the cabin” is increasingly a data pathway across the airline operation. 

Together, these factors have pushed Wi-Fi upgrades out of the “optional enhancement” category and into the realm of core airline infrastructure. 

 

 

What’s Actually Changing in Aircraft Connectivity 

The current wave of aircraft Wi-Fi modifications isn’t about incremental upgrades. It’s about architectural change. 

Rather than focusing on a single component, airlines are reassessing the entire connectivity stack, from space to aircraft to cabin, in order to meet rising expectations and scale more efficiently. 

In practical terms, this shift includes: 

  • Re-evaluating satellite connectivity strategies, including lower-latency options alongside next-generation GEO networks 
  • Adopting advanced antenna technologies designed to improve performance while reducing drag and maintenance complexity 

  • Modernising cabin Wi-Fi networks to support higher user density, free access models, and more consistent performance 

  • Rethinking deployment and rollout models, with greater emphasis on pre-certified solutions and repeatable installations 

 

Just as importantly, airlines are reframing how they evaluate connectivity investment. The conversation is moving away from cost per session and toward broader measures of value, passenger experience, loyalty engagement, digital interaction, and long-term customer lifetime value. 

Connectivity is no longer judged in isolation. It’s assessed based on how effectively it supports the airline’s wider commercial and operational objectives. 

 

 

 

Why Speed Has Become the Differentiator 

One of the defining characteristics of today’s Wi-Fi programs is speed. 

Airlines are no longer asking if they should upgrade connectivity. They’re asking how quickly they can do it across the fleet without disrupting operations. That shift has driven a move away from bespoke, slow-moving modification projects toward more standardised and scalable deployment models. 

Pre-certified solutions, modular installation kits, and tighter alignment with planned maintenance events are now central to many rollout strategies. The goal is simple: reduce aircraft downtime while accelerating fleet-wide deployment. 

Executing these programs across multiple aircraft types, regions, and maintenance providers, however, requires more than technology alone. It demands coordination, governance, and disciplined execution.
